She is greener than before for sure. How big is she now?

I wonder if the food snakes eat can also affect their color. Like if there is any natural color enhancing food you can feed to them for better color. We do that with aquarium fish (for example fish food made of whole salmon can bring out the red, but of course the fish has to have red on it naturally to begin with. the food just make it brighter). Maybe there is something your snakes can eat to become brighter green? Big Grin
